The Sanicompact is a remarkable self-contained toilet system that is perfect for creating a half bathroom in areas located up to 9 feet below the sewer line or as far as 120 feet away from a soil stack. It is designed for residential use only and is an excellent choice for homeowners looking to add a new bathroom in their basement or garage without the high costs of expensive plumbing installations.

Not only is the Sanicompact a toilet system, but it also serves a dual purpose by discharging gray water from a sink. The wastewater drains into a 1.25” hose connection located at the back of the toilet. This makes it a versatile addition to any home, as it can be used to create a complete bathroom experience.

The Sanicompact is an efficient toilet system that uses less water than a regular toilet. It has a standard dual flush version that uses 1.28 gpf or 1 gpf, providing the same efficiency as a regular toilet. The push button activates a timer and a solenoid valve to fill and wash the bowl. This ensures that the toilet system is always clean and hygienic, making it perfect for everyday use.

The Sanicompact has impressive technical specifications that make it a reliable and efficient toilet system. It has a motor of 0.5 HP oil-filled thermally protected that ensures it works smoothly without any hitches. The noise level is ≤ 53 dBA (Lp) (measured at 3 ft.), which is quiet enough for peaceful operation. The discharge rate at 9 ft is 24 GPM. The Sanicompact is certified by CSA (IPC, NSPC) and has connections for the sink.

Are there any off-grid toilets that are suitable for cold climates?

Yes, there are off-grid toilets that are suitable for cold climates. One popular option is the composting toilet. Composting toilets are designed to break down waste into compost through natural processes, without the need for water or sewer connections. They can be used in a variety of climates, including cold ones.

In cold climates, insulated composting toilets are often recommended. These toilets have additional insulation to prevent freezing during low temperatures. The insulation helps maintain a suitable temperature inside the toilet, allowing the composting process to continue effectively.

Another option for off-grid toilets in cold climates is the incinerating toilet. These toilets use electricity or gas to burn waste to ashes. They are designed to operate in various conditions, including cold climates. However, it's important to note that incinerating toilets may require a power source, which is something to consider for off-grid setups.

Ultimately, the choice of off-grid toilet for cold climates would depend on factors such as personal preferences, available resources, and budget. It is advisable to research different options and consult with experts to determine the best fit for your specific needs.

Are there any off-grid toilets that require no electricity or water?

Yes, there are off-grid toilets available that do not require electricity or water. One such example is a composting toilet. Composting toilets are designed to break down human waste into compost through natural processes, without the need for water or electricity. These toilets use a combination of organic material, such as sawdust or coconut coir, and proper ventilation to facilitate the decomposition process. The waste is converted into compost, which can later be safely used as fertilizer.

Another option is a dry toilet, also known as a pit latrine. These toilets are commonly used in remote areas where there is no access to water or electricity. They consist of a simple hole or pit in the ground, with a non-flushable toilet seat placed on top. The waste goes directly into the pit, and over time, it decomposes naturally. Regular maintenance is required to ensure proper functioning and prevent any potential odor or hygiene issues.

Both composting toilets and pit latrines are sustainable and environmentally-friendly options for off-grid settings, providing a sanitary solution without the need for electricity or water.

How do composting toilets compare to incinerating toilets for off-grid living?

Composting toilets and incinerating toilets are both viable options for off-grid living, but they have distinct differences in terms of operation and environmental impact.

Composting toilets use natural processes to break down human waste into nutrient-rich compost. They require little to no water and rely on aerobic bacteria to decompose the waste. Composting toilets are more sustainable and eco-friendly, as they produce valuable compost that can be used as fertilizer. However, they require regular maintenance and proper management to ensure odor control and effective decomposition. Composting toilets are suitable for those who have the space to manage the composting process and are committed to sustainable waste management practices.

On the other hand, incinerating toilets use high temperatures to burn waste into ash. They require a power source, typically electricity or propane, to operate the incineration process. Incinerating toilets are more suitable for those with limited space or lack the means to manage composting. They are easy to use and require minimal maintenance. However, incinerating toilets consume energy and produce ash that needs to be properly disposed of.

Ultimately, the choice between composting toilets and incinerating toilets for off-grid living depends on individual preferences, available resources, and environmental considerations.

How do off-grid toilets handle odor control and waste decomposition?

Off-grid toilets employ various methods to address odor control and waste decomposition. One common approach is through the use of composting toilets. These toilets separate solid and liquid waste, allowing for the decomposition of organic matter. Some composting toilets use a ventilation system that helps to remove odors by drawing air through the system and exhausting it outside. This airflow also aids in the decomposition process by facilitating aerobic bacteria activity, which breaks down the waste.

In addition to composting toilets, other off-grid toilet systems may utilize different techniques. For instance, incinerating toilets burn waste at high temperatures, effectively eliminating odor and reducing waste to ash. Another option is bio-digesters, which use anaerobic bacteria to break down waste in an oxygen-free environment. This process produces biogas and nutrient-rich effluent that can be used as fertilizer.

To maintain effective odor control and waste decomposition, regular maintenance is crucial. This includes ensuring proper ventilation, adding bulking agents such as sawdust or peat moss to aid decomposition, and regularly emptying and managing the waste according to local regulations.

What is the most efficient off-grid toilet system for minimal waste management?

One of the most efficient off-grid toilet systems for minimal waste management is the composting toilet. Composting toilets are designed to convert human waste into compost through natural decomposition processes. These systems require little to no water and are ideal for off-grid living or areas with limited water supply.

Composting toilets work by separating liquids from solids, allowing for better decomposition and odor control. The solid waste is mixed with organic materials such as sawdust or coconut coir, which helps in the composting process. Over time, the waste breaks down into nutrient-rich compost that can be safely used as fertilizer for non-edible plants.

Composting toilets are environmentally friendly, as they conserve water and reduce the need for traditional sewage systems. They also minimize the release of harmful pathogens and pollutants into the environment. Additionally, these systems are relatively low-cost, easy to install, and require minimal maintenance.

If you are considering an off-grid toilet system with minimal waste management, a composting toilet would be a highly efficient and sustainable choice.
